The Significance of Edge Computing in IoT
Internet of Things (IoT) devices generate massive amounts of data every second, creating a need for efficient and real-time processing capabilities. This is where edge computing comes into play, offering a solution that enables data processing closer to the source, thereby reducing latency and improving overall performance.
Revolutionizing Real-Time Data Processing
Traditionally, IoT devices would send all data to a centralized cloud server for processing. However, this approach can lead to delays in data transmission, especially in scenarios where immediate actions are required. Edge computing addresses this issue by allowing data to be processed locally on the device or at the edge of the network, enabling real-time insights and decision-making.
Enhancing Decision-Making in IoT Applications
By leveraging edge computing in IoT applications, organizations can enhance their decision-making processes significantly. Since data is processed closer to where it is generated, businesses can derive actionable insights faster, leading to quicker responses and improved operational efficiency. For example, in industrial IoT settings, edge computing can enable predictive maintenance by analyzing equipment sensor data in real time and triggering maintenance alerts before failures occur.
Challenges and Considerations
While edge computing offers numerous benefits in IoT applications, it also comes with its own set of challenges. Ensuring data security and privacy at the edge, managing distributed computing resources effectively, and integrating edge solutions with existing infrastructure are some of the key considerations organizations need to address.
